A series of explosions occurred in Poltava

Photo: State Emergency Services (photo)

Before this, the Ukrainian Air Force reported a missile threat in Poltava and four other regions.

Explosions were heard in Poltava during the declared missile threat. This was reported by Suspilne and the Air Forces of Ukraine of the Ukrainian Armed Forces on Saturday, June 15.

At least four explosions shook the city. This was announced by the head of the Poltava Regional Administration, Philip Pronin.

“The enemy is attacking the Poltava region! Stay in shelters!” – said the message.

According to preliminary data, the Russian Federation attacked the Poltava region with the help of Iskander-M from the Kursk region.

In addition, explosions occurred in the Poltava region.

There are no other details or information about the consequences.
